Chocolate Chip Cookies

Print

byHead Chef Jenny Flynn

of Faithlegg Hotel, Co. Waterford  

These chocolate chip cookies are the kitchen's speciality treat for all guests staying in the hotel and will be waiting in the room for you on arrival Read More
Share:
Prep Time

20 Minutes

Cooking Time

11 Minutes

Serves

6-8 People

Ingredients

  • 320g Odlums Cream Flour
  • 1 teaspoon of Baking Soda
  • 1 teaspoon of Salt
  • 225g Kerrygold Butter
  • 170g Castor Sugar
  • 2 large Free Range Eggs
  • 1 teaspoon Vanilla Extract
  • 340g Dark Chocolate Chips

Method

In a large bowl sift the flour, baking soda and salt. Cream the butter and sugars together in a large mixing bowl until they are at the ribbon stage. Add eggs to butter mixture one at a time beating well after each addition. Mix in Vanilla extract. Fold in the flour mixture taking care not to knock out all the air. Stir in the chocolate chips.
Using an ice-cream scoop, or large tablespoons, drop balls of cookie dough onto ungreased baking trays.

Bake in a pre-heated oven 190°C for 9-11 minutes or until golden brown.
